# Pagination config — Lanternfish Public API
#
# Welcome aboard. All list endpoints are cursor-paginated; offset params
# were removed in v3. PAGE_SIZE_DEFAULT=25 and PAGE_SIZE_MAX=100 are hard
# caps enforced at the gateway, not per-route. Cursors are opaque — never
# parse them client-side or in tests. Raising PAGE_SIZE_MAX needs a perf
# review first. Cursors are signed before leaving the service, and the
# signing secret is set on the line directly below.

vault entry, yagef-bahop: COURIER_KEY29=5cc62eb51255862256337c33c5be9

Ticket: Profile store sharding rollout — support guidance. We are splitting the Lumavo user-profile store into eight shards keyed by account hash. During the migration window, some profile reads may return stale avatars or display names for up to ten minutes. Do not escalate these as data loss; they resolve once the shard catches up. If a customer reports missing preferences after the window closes, collect the timestamp and reference the trace token below.

build token for tawif-bahip: htk31_68bba16e1afabfef4ecc69408c06f16

Attendees: Department heads, convened by T. Wendrake.

The renewal of our commercial coverage with Aldgrove Mutual was reviewed. Premiums rise eight percent, driven by expanded liability terms for the Corbyn Mills facility. Finance confirmed the increase fits within the approved budget envelope. Action: department heads to confirm asset schedules by month-end so the binder can be executed. Claims history was noted as favourable, which supported negotiating leverage. A confidential note on related business plans follows below.

board note of hafop-tagug: Headcount on the Holion team goes from 27 to 94 by the end of February. Gross margin on Holion came in at 45 percent against a plan of 65 percent.